Speaker, Frank Gladu, Assistant Vice Chancellor Business Services
- Barnes & Noble at Vanderbilt opening Monday, 10/30
- Amenities include Starbucks café, seating for 90+, tech store, extensive book selection, Vandy apparel, additional Vandy Van stop, etc.
- 25% larger than current, landlocked bookstore… More central location serving the entire Nashville community
